Output 50fda55a6ee61b34fd21a8de506e2d43aad8c63985bef62feef3afec9c42cfd2:1

value
658438813
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e16df111e658766da1d0b2db6b6845f710faacfb OP_EQUALVERIFY OP_CHECKSIG
address
1MYxk3Xpuqte7FSb6WDEd7NCdFsetgY7c2
transaction
50fda55a6ee61b34fd21a8de506e2d43aad8c63985bef62feef3afec9c42cfd2
confirmations
647253
spent
true